One of the biggest questions new restaurant owners have is what size Walk-In cooler or freezer they need. Size is ultimately a matter of personal preference. Some can be as small as 5' x 5', like the PRS720606-PE Master-Bilt Commercial Walk-In Cooler. They can also be much larger like 7' x 9' like the P7-610-FT Kolpak Commercial Walk-In Freezer. A good way to determine what size you would ultimately need is to measure the overall capacity inside the walk-in. A rule of thumb says 1 cubic foot holds 28lbs of food. Once you figure out the size of the cooler or freezer that you need to store food, then you must calculate the amount of BTUs based on the area in which you need coverage. For this, you will  probably need an engineer to help in this process.

The other question would be what type of commercial refrigeration unit do you need? There are a variety of commercial walk-in coolers and commercial walk-in freezers available.

Indoor remote walk-in units have a box inside with a refrigerant line running to a separate indoor condensing unit. They are usually equipped with a condensing unit, evaporating unit, and miscellaneous parts like an expansion valve. These units call for a licensed refrigeration installer, because they are pumped down and charged with refrigerant gas. The cost of the unit is fairly inexpensive, however, the installation might raise the overall price.

Outdoor remote walk-in units are a lot like the Indoor Remote Walk-In Units except for the fact that they have a box that is outside with a refrigerant line running to the condensing unit. The system comes with the same parts as the Indoor Remote Walk-In Units. All the parts also need installation by a professional.

Top-Mount Walk-In Units, like the PX7-054-CT Kolpak Commercial Walk-In Freezer, are basically an all inclusive package when it comes to Commercial Walk-In Units. They are pre-charged, self-contained refrigeration unit and ready to be set in the Top Mount Refrigeration hole on top of the walk-in refrigeration unit. This unit requires installation by a licensed technician. The evaporator hangs down inside the walk-in refrigeration unit that may take up possible shelf space.

Side-Mount Refrigeration Units, like the P7-812-FT Kolpak Walk-In Freezer, are the same as the Top-Mount Refrigeration Units. The only difference is they are installed on the side of the wall with bolts that go through the refrigeration plug and a wall panel and are attached with nuts on the inside of the walk-in. They also require a condensation drain hose to be installed nearby. Like the other units, these also need to be installed by a licensed refrigeration technician.
